Newborn acne chest. Baby acne can occur anywhere on the face but usually appears on the cheeks nose and forehead. Discover conditions that look similar. It is most common on the face but it can present on the neck upper back and chest. Baby acne is acne that develops on a newborns skin.
Learn about the causes and symptoms. Baby acne is a common temporary skin condition that results in tiny red or white bumps or pimples on a babys body. Even though acne typically appears on their face on occasion it can even develop on your babys chest. Baby acne is common and temporary.
Theres little you can do to prevent baby acne. These clusters of tiny moist red bumps look similar to acne and often appear on babys arms legs upper chest and diaper area in addition to her face when its hot outside. Baby acne usually clears up on its own without scarring. Baby acne or neonatal acne is common and affects around 20 percent of newborns before they are 6 weeks old.
